Hart Bageri
Start your morning at Richard Hart’s legendary bakery, where the sourdough is treated like a work of art. Order a cardamom bun—crisp, sticky, and perfectly spiced—and a flat white, then snag a window seat to watch the neighborhood wake up.
Frederiksberg Gardens
Walk off breakfast in these sprawling, 18th-century romantic gardens. Meander past the Chinese Pavilion and winding canals, and keep an eye out for the Copenhagen Zoo's elephant enclosure, which directly borders the park.
Cisternerne
Descend into the damp, dark former water reservoirs buried beneath Søndermarken park. This subterranean museum hosts immersive art installations that play with light, echo, and water, offering a deeply meditative, cool escape from the surface world.
Granola
Head to Værnedamsvej, Copenhagen’s most charming French-leaning street, for a relaxed lunch. Granola channels a nostalgic, old-school cafe vibe; sit outside if the weather behaves and order a fresh salad or a classic croque monsieur alongside a freshly pressed green juice.
AIRE Ancient Baths Copenhagen
Conclude your day of recovery just over the neighborhood border in the historic Carlsberg district. Lit entirely by candlelight, this subterranean thermal bath sanctuary inside a former brewery offers a sequence of pools of varying temperatures, steam rooms, and quiet relaxation spaces.
